USA Memory Championship Celebrates its 20th Anniversary By Announcing A Partnership With MIT McGovern Institute For Brain Research

Orlando, Florida: The USA Memory Championship is celebrating its 20th anniversary by announcing a partnership with MIT McGovern Institute for Brain Research. This year’s USA Memory Championship finals will be held on July 14, 2018, at 1 pm at the Kresge Auditorium, MIT. Tony Dottino, the founder, has entered into a rare collaboration with MIT…

20th USA Memory Championship Finals Highlights

20th USA Memory Championship Finals Highlights

USA Memory Championship at MIT The 20th USA Memory Championship finals were held on Saturday, July 14, 2018 at Kresge Auditorium in Cambridge, Massachusetts, located in the heart of Massachusetts Institute of Technology’s (MIT’s) campus. The 13 qualifying competitors competed in four live, on-stage events and John Graham won his first USA Memory Championship! Tony Dottino,…
